Workpackage 6 - European Level Implications and Recommendations

WP6 is a development from Workpackage 4, the Common Assessment Framework.

The objective of WP6 is to conduct a European level cross-site, cross-thematic assessment of the TAPESTRY initiative to assess the common European obstacles and success criteria emerging but also to seek good practice, cost effective innovation across Europe in travel communication strategy-making that has a direct contribution to implementing transport policies and in changing travel behaviour and the climate of opinion on travel.

Using the results of the assessment and information gathered throughout the project, a wide ranging impact assessment will be undertaken looking at both direct and indirect implications of the campaigns in terms of, for example, travel behaviour and attitudes, organisation, EU added value and impacts on economy and social cohesion.

Leader of WP6 is the University of Westminster.
